normal result
[ˈnɔːrməl rɪˈzʌlt]
noun phrasepl: normal results
resultado normal
1. an outcome or consequence that is expected, typical, or in accordance with established standards or natural laws
After the surgery, normal results showed that the procedure was successful.
Após a cirurgia, os resultados normais mostraram que o procedimento foi bem-sucedido.
2. in medicine/testing, test findings that fall within the expected range and indicate no disease or abnormality
The doctor was pleased to inform the patient that all blood tests came back with normal results.
O médico ficou feliz em informar ao paciente que todos os exames de sangue apresentaram resultados normais.
3. in sports, the outcome of a match or competition under standard rules without overtime or penalty shootouts
The team won 2-1 in normal result without needing extra time.
O time venceu 2-1 no resultado normal sem precisar de prorrogação.
The phrase is frequently used in Brazilian healthcare settings when communicating test results to patients. In sports, particularly football/soccer, 'normal result' specifically refers to the outcome during regular play, distinguishing it from results decided by extra time or penalties, which is particularly relevant in European football culture.
